In a tragic turn of events, two Georgia firefighters, Chandler Kuhbander and Reaegan Anderson, were discovered deceased in a vehicle in Cocke County, Tennessee.

The pair, who served in the Hinesville Fire Department near Savannah, Georgia, were reported missing prior to the grim discovery on Sunday, as reported by WSB-TV. The circumstances surrounding their deaths remain shrouded in mystery, with authorities yet to release details.

According to The Independent, the Hinesville Police Department expressed their condolences to the bereaved families. "We extend our deepest condolences to the Anderson and Kuhbander families during this incredibly difficult time," the department stated on social media. The bodies have since been sent for autopsy to ascertain the cause of death.

The last known sighting of Anderson was on June 25 at a Liberty County Fire Service station, as reported by WBIR. She was believed to be in the company of Kuhbander at the time. The relationship between the two has been a subject of speculation, with family members suggesting that they were romantically involved but had ended their relationship prior to their disappearance.

Adding to the intrigue, Jane Kuhbander, Chandler's mother, took to social media to express her concerns about her son's disappearance. She alleged that Anderson had 'coerced' her son and was a potential danger to herself. She further claimed that her son did not willingly accompany Anderson. However, these claims have not been substantiated by the police.
